Transaction 331f802359af2efcf48d7fbfed48655b0a390fdd836be60bca17e6d06915dce5

1 Input
2 Outputs
  • 331f802359af2efcf48d7fbfed48655b0a390fdd836be60bca17e6d06915dce5:0
  • value  27070349
    address  3Di4QYH6tQuN43Fba58AhsTbquWNV5aYxq
  • 331f802359af2efcf48d7fbfed48655b0a390fdd836be60bca17e6d06915dce5:1
  • value  2421578
    address  3MM8YP86SSnKKEEYsZARhHLpXM3fCbrdUZ